Specific embodiment
Fig. 1 is referred to, the embodiment of the present invention includes:A kind of combination hollow glass door with antifrost function, including:
One framework 1,1 both sides of the framework are provided with baffle plate 2, and baffle plate 2 described in two is combined into a glass guide channel with 1 inwall of the framework 3, the glass guide channel 3 is used to install the glass 4 and the cut-off frame 9.
Baffle plate 2 passing through rotary apparatuss 14 and the framework 1 wherein described in one while be connected, the rotating dress 14 foldings for being used for the baffle plate 2 are put, is facilitated the installation of the glass and is keeped in repair convenient.
It is provided with the baffle plate 2 of the rotary apparatuss 14 and removes average on its excess-three side for install the rotary apparatuss 14 Some first Magnet 15 are installed, be provided with the framework 2 of the rotary apparatuss 14 except installing the rotary apparatuss 14 Its excess-three side on it is average some second Magnet 16 are installed, first Magnet 15 is engaged with second Magnet 16, So that the baffle plate 2 is connected with the framework 1.
The first aspirating hole 17 is offered in the framework 1, first aspirating hole 17 is connected with air exhauster.
The upper and lower sides for installing the baffle plate 2 of the rotary apparatuss 14 are separately installed with the first light emitters 5 and first Light receiver 6, the upper and lower sides of another baffle plate 2 are separately installed with the second light emitters 7 and the second light receiver 8, First light emitters 5 are engaged with the second light receiver 8, second light emitters 7 and the first light receiver Device 6 is engaged so that the light launched by first light emitters 5 and second light emitters 7 can pass through two The glass 4.
Two glass 4, glass 4 described in two are arranged in the glass guide channel 3, and heater strip 11 is provided with the middle of the glass 4, described Heater strip 11 is used to heat defrosting.
One cut-off frame 9, the cut-off frame 9 are arranged on described in two between glass 4, and the cut-off frame 9 is respectively provided on two sides with one Layer sealant 10, glass 4 described in the cut-off frame 9 and two surround a confined space 12.
The second aspirating hole 18, first aspirating hole 17 and 18 phase of the second aspirating hole are offered on the cut-off frame 9 Coordinate so that air exhauster can be evacuated to the confined space 12 that glass described in two 4 is surrounded with the cut-off frame 9, from And vacuum state is formed, so the temperature-resistant of refrigerator can be caused in the state of usually, reducing energy consumption.
One processing module 13, the processing module 13 are arranged in the framework 1, the processing module 13 and described first Receptor 6, second receptor 8 are connected with the heater strip 11, when 4 surface frosting of the glass, now described first Receptor 6 and second receptor 8 due to variations in refractive index, so as to can not receive second light emitters 5 and described The light of the transmitting of one light emitters 7, now the processing module 13 control the heater strip 11 and heated so as to reach State the purpose of the defrosting of glass 4.
